The solvent exchange of hydrogel particles allows direct loading of hydrophobic inorganic nanoparticles into the gel particles without modification of the particles surfaces and the hydrogel networks. The hydrophobic coating of the loaded nanoparticles is well retained, leading to an excellent chemical stability in water. Simultaneous or stepwise loading of different nanoparticles leads to multifunctional inorganic/organic composite particles.
